Аннотация:(in Russian)The process of collision of two parallel domain walls in a supersymmetric model is studied both in effective Lagrangian approximation and by numerical solving of the exact classical field problem. For small initial velocities we find that the walls interaction looks like elastic reflection with some delay. It is also shown that in such approximation internal parameter of the wall may be considered as a time-dependent dynamical variable.We study the time evolution of configurations in the form of two parallel domain walls moving towards each other in a supersymmetric field model. The configurations involved are not BPS-saturated. It is found that for such collisions there exists some critical value vcr≈0.9120 of the initial velocity $v_i$ of the walls. At $v_i<v_{cr}$ we observed reflection, that was not followed by change of vacuum states sequence. In collisions with $v_i>v_{cr}$ the sequence of vacuum states changes. The results of the numerical simulations are in agreement with "potential" consideration.
